MODEL 1200, 1200NC: Multi-Stage Heat Pump Systems

NOTES:

1. Transformer common not required for battery-only operation of

thermostat. 2. Jumper is required to use Auxiliary Heat for both Second Stage and

Emergency Heat on units without separate Emergency Heat and Auxiliary Heat terminals.

3. For units requiring reversing valve to be energized during heating, connect reversing

valve to B terminal. For units requiring reversing valve to be energized during cooling,

connect reversing valve to O terminal.

NOTES:

1. Transformer common not required for battery-only operation of

thermostat. 2. For units requiring reversing valve to be energized during heating,

connect reversing valve to B terminal. For units requiring reversing valve to be

energized during cooling, connect reversing valve to O terminal.
